Transaction 1b32f39b77b696a6b4aabec4846f45920287226876aadd612781998be900c454
1 Input
1 Output
-
1b32f39b77b696a6b4aabec4846f45920287226876aadd612781998be900c454:0
- value
- 25595464
- script pubkey
- OP_0 OP_PUSHBYTES_20 33a91678d51a786e425bc2c2b9ca8d6b1be2663c
- address
- bc1qxw53v7x4rfuxusjmctptnj5ddvd7ye3uruha3j